Output 164eb96d8194b7b58f7e1e28d301e59a995a52195015851ebe56dcf510a7fe11:1

value
34507914
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9cc6797564bc71e61f19036aa8ab3521471431e4 OP_EQUALVERIFY OP_CHECKSIG
address
1FHxBAyLWyNKtiwHpkXAZeWnGZhADVGCQD
transaction
164eb96d8194b7b58f7e1e28d301e59a995a52195015851ebe56dcf510a7fe11
confirmations
594393
spent
true